From ff29c1bcfb062e45903d7bd9dcba1ea022cc8ef5 Mon Sep 17 00:00:00 2001 From: Christopher Kohlhoff Date: Mon, 18 Feb 2008 13:33:23 +0000 Subject: [PATCH] Only define _XOPEN_SOURCE_EXTENDED when building with gcc on HP-UX. [SVN r43302] --- example/allocation/Jamfile.v2 | 2 +- example/buffers/Jamfile.v2 | 2 +- example/chat/Jamfile.v2 | 2 +- example/echo/Jamfile.v2 | 2 +- example/http/client/Jamfile.v2 | 2 +- example/http/server/Jamfile.v2 | 2 +- example/http/server2/Jamfile.v2 | 2 +- example/http/server3/Jamfile.v2 | 2 +- example/invocation/Jamfile.v2 | 2 +- example/iostreams/Jamfile.v2 | 2 +- example/multicast/Jamfile.v2 | 2 +- example/serialization/Jamfile.v2 | 2 +- example/services/Jamfile.v2 | 2 +- example/socks4/Jamfile.v2 | 2 +- example/ssl/Jamfile.v2 | 2 +- example/timeouts/Jamfile.v2 | 2 +- example/timers/Jamfile.v2 | 2 +- example/tutorial/Jamfile.v2 | 2 +- test/Jamfile.v2 | 2 +- test/ssl/Jamfile.v2 | 2 +- 20 files changed, 20 insertions(+), 20 deletions(-) diff --git a/example/allocation/Jamfile.v2 b/example/allocation/Jamfile.v2 index 5219ac8a..8e8cbee1 100644 --- a/example/allocation/Jamfile.v2 +++ b/example/allocation/Jamfile.v2 @@ -33,6 +33,6 @@ exe server N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/buffers/Jamfile.v2 b/example/buffers/Jamfile.v2 index 6d783a06..ab25c004 100644 --- a/example/buffers/Jamfile.v2 +++ b/example/buffers/Jamfile.v2 @@ -33,6 +33,6 @@ exe server N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/chat/Jamfile.v2 b/example/chat/Jamfile.v2 index 9326f380..13fd9930 100644 --- a/example/chat/Jamfile.v2 +++ b/example/chat/Jamfile.v2 @@ -34,7 +34,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/echo/Jamfile.v2 b/example/echo/Jamfile.v2 index 14872dee..9af1cd9b 100644 --- a/example/echo/Jamfile.v2 +++ b/example/echo/Jamfile.v2 @@ -34,7 +34,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/http/client/Jamfile.v2 b/example/http/client/Jamfile.v2 index ae6ecef1..349d89d9 100644 --- a/example/http/client/Jamfile.v2 +++ b/example/http/client/Jamfile.v2 @@ -33,7 +33,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/http/server/Jamfile.v2 b/example/http/server/Jamfile.v2 index 0f3caee4..1a60e7e5 100644 --- a/example/http/server/Jamfile.v2 +++ b/example/http/server/Jamfile.v2 @@ -42,6 +42,6 @@ exe server N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/http/server2/Jamfile.v2 b/example/http/server2/Jamfile.v2 index 658c464b..a284b66b 100644 --- a/example/http/server2/Jamfile.v2 +++ b/example/http/server2/Jamfile.v2 @@ -42,6 +42,6 @@ exe server N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/http/server3/Jamfile.v2 b/example/http/server3/Jamfile.v2 index 02fc39ab..62187cbd 100644 --- a/example/http/server3/Jamfile.v2 +++ b/example/http/server3/Jamfile.v2 @@ -41,6 +41,6 @@ exe server N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/invocation/Jamfile.v2 b/example/invocation/Jamfile.v2 index 9fd362d9..f9978392 100644 --- a/example/invocation/Jamfile.v2 +++ b/example/invocation/Jamfile.v2 @@ -33,6 +33,6 @@ exe prioritised_handlers N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/iostreams/Jamfile.v2 b/example/iostreams/Jamfile.v2 index acf8dc46..becd9e09 100644 --- a/example/iostreams/Jamfile.v2 +++ b/example/iostreams/Jamfile.v2 @@ -33,7 +33,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/multicast/Jamfile.v2 b/example/multicast/Jamfile.v2 index 6f56d2c8..4b54c3e0 100644 --- a/example/multicast/Jamfile.v2 +++ b/example/multicast/Jamfile.v2 @@ -33,7 +33,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/serialization/Jamfile.v2 b/example/serialization/Jamfile.v2 index cb9bd905..f833d60f 100644 --- a/example/serialization/Jamfile.v2 +++ b/example/serialization/Jamfile.v2 @@ -34,7 +34,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/services/Jamfile.v2 b/example/services/Jamfile.v2 index 222df0bf..a8c6afd7 100644 --- a/example/services/Jamfile.v2 +++ b/example/services/Jamfile.v2 @@ -35,6 +35,6 @@ exe daytime_client N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/socks4/Jamfile.v2 b/example/socks4/Jamfile.v2 index 51b17a14..4c10d7cf 100644 --- a/example/socks4/Jamfile.v2 +++ b/example/socks4/Jamfile.v2 @@ -33,6 +33,6 @@ exe server N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/ssl/Jamfile.v2 b/example/ssl/Jamfile.v2 index 208c7c24..2ccafd9e 100644 --- a/example/ssl/Jamfile.v2 +++ b/example/ssl/Jamfile.v2 @@ -44,7 +44,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ssl crypto diff --git a/example/timeouts/Jamfile.v2 b/example/timeouts/Jamfile.v2 index c6071cc4..c6acbc16 100644 --- a/example/timeouts/Jamfile.v2 +++ b/example/timeouts/Jamfile.v2 @@ -33,7 +33,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/timers/Jamfile.v2 b/example/timers/Jamfile.v2 index 187ed6a4..01cf6cd6 100644 --- a/example/timers/Jamfile.v2 +++ b/example/timers/Jamfile.v2 @@ -33,7 +33,7 @@ exe time_t_timer N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/example/tutorial/Jamfile.v2 b/example/tutorial/Jamfile.v2 index de10ceec..1ea4ce16 100644 --- a/example/tutorial/Jamfile.v2 +++ b/example/tutorial/Jamfile.v2 @@ -34,7 +34,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/test/Jamfile.v2 b/test/Jamfile.v2 index c91553ee..5f35df30 100644 --- a/test/Jamfile.v2 +++ b/test/Jamfile.v2 @@ -47,7 +47,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; diff --git a/test/ssl/Jamfile.v2 b/test/ssl/Jamfile.v2 index aa9f50b5..217944cd 100644 --- a/test/ssl/Jamfile.v2 +++ b/test/ssl/Jamfile.v2 @@ -44,7 +44,7 @@ project NT,gcc:ws2_32 NT,gcc:mswsock NT,gcc-cygwin:__USE_W32_SOCKETS - HPUX:_XOPEN_SOURCE_EXTENDED + HPUX,gcc:_XOPEN_SOURCE_EXTENDED HPUX:ipv6 ;